Maricopa County Community College District (MCCCD) is seeking proposals from qualified healthcare organizations to deliver student health and behavioral health services across its colleges. - Government Buyer: - Maricopa County Community College District (MCCCD) - OEMs and Vendors: - No specific OEMs or vendors are named in the solicitation - Products/Services Requested: - Primary health care services for students (as-needed) - Behavioral health services, including mental health consulting, management, and emergency services - Related services: human services consulting, medical consulting, health information services, home health care, health care center services, professional medical services (physicians, pharmacists), mental health services (vocational, residential), mental health management (operations, facilities, nursing, food service), emergency medical services - Unique or Notable Requirements: - Providers must be licensed and insured - Submission of organizational charts, sample reports, and signed pricing schedules required - Compliance with accessibility (VPAT) and security (HECVAT) standards is mandatory - Services are to be provided on an as-needed basis; no fixed quantities or part numbers specified

The Maricopa County Community College District (MCCCD) is seeking a qualified, licensed, and insured health care organization to provide accessible, high-quality primary health care and/or behavioral health services to students enrolled at one or more MCCCD colleges on an as-needed basis. The solicitation is a Request for Proposal (RFP) with a focus on various health and mental health services. Important dates include the open date on June 25, 2026, questions due by July 17, 2026, and the close date on August 10, 2026. The intent to bid is also due by August 10, 2026, and the contact person is Tiara Peterson.
